By mid-2004, an analytical attack was concluded in just an hour or so which was capable to build collisions for the complete MD5.
One method to increase the safety of MD5 is by making use of a technique called 'salting'. This really is like introducing an additional mystery ingredient to your favorite recipe.
In 2004 it had been shown that MD5 is not really collision-resistant.[27] As a result, MD5 is just not well suited for purposes like SSL certificates or electronic signatures that trust in this house for digital stability. Researchers additionally found out far more severe flaws in MD5, and explained a feasible collision assault—a way to create a set of inputs for which MD5 creates equivalent checksums.
MD5 employs a one-way compression operate, which happens to be a type of cryptographic purpose that isn’t linked to the information compression algorithms you might be additional knowledgeable about (such as, those utilized to make video clip and audio information more compact).
Typical Depreciation: MD5 is deprecated For lots of stability-important apps resulting from a number of flaws and weaknesses. Based on the normal corporations and protection gurus, MD5 is disengaged for cryptographic purposes.
As a result, SHA algorithms are desired around MD5 in contemporary cryptographic procedures, Primarily exactly where knowledge integrity and stability are paramount.
Allow’s think about the many applications you employ day-to-day, from purchasing meals to streaming your favorite clearly show—none of This is able to be doable with no computer software engineers.
Bcrypt. Bcrypt can be a password hashing purpose that includes a salt to safeguard from rainbow desk assaults and is made to be computationally pricey, generating brute-power assaults more challenging. It can be a standard option for securely storing passwords.
Also, the MD5 algorithm generates a fixed dimensions hash— Regardless how big or smaller your input facts is, the output hash will always be a similar size. This uniformity is a great element, especially when evaluating hashes or storing them.
MD5 shouldn't be employed for stability applications or when collision resistance is significant. With tested security vulnerabilities and the ease at which collisions may be produced making use of MD5, other more secure hash values are advised.
Final, but definitely not the very least, we've got the Whirlpool algorithm. This a person's a little a dark horse. It isn't really at the same time-referred to as the SHA spouse and children or BLAKE2, but it surely's correct up there when it comes to protection.
I conform to obtain e mail communications from Development Software package or its Associates, made up of specifics of Development Software’s products. read more I comprehend I may opt out from marketing and advertising conversation at any time right here or in the decide out solution put from the e-mail interaction gained.
Which means that two data files with fully various content won't ever possess the exact MD5 digest, which makes it highly not likely for someone to crank out a bogus file that matches the first digest.
It proceeds to generally be a image with the repeatedly evolving battle concerning facts integrity and undesired intrusion. A journey, a action, at any given time, we owe MD5 a Section of how cybersecurity has unfolded and carries on to unfold inside the digital world.